Our roots

From a kitchen in Italy to 111 Avenue.

Tony Mazzotta Sr. opened the first Tony's on Gun Hill Road in the Bronx in 1964. He brought the recipe to Edmonton in 1974, and his sons run the kitchen off it today.

Great pizza. Imo their style is a cross between American and authentic Italian/Neapolitan. Dough holds up well, crispy crust. Great selection of toppings including feta, capicollo and anchovies. I'll definitely order again.
